Google Testing AI-Powered Reply Suggestions for Gmail Android App

Google is taking its commitment towards integrating artificial intelligence (AI) into its services to the next level. The tech giant is continuously unveiling new features that leverage AI to enhance productivity and streamline user experiences. In line with this, Google is currently testing a new feature for its Gmail Android app that optimizes email communication using AI.

This new feature, known as “Reply Suggestions from Gemini,” utilizes Google’s AI model, Gemini, to automatically generate response suggestions for incoming emails. By analyzing the content of received emails, Gemini suggests three contextually relevant reply options to users. These AI-generated responses can range from short phrases to complete sentences, saving users considerable time and effort in composing their replies.

The main advantage of this feature lies in its simplicity. With just one tap, users can choose from a variety of suggested replies that will automatically fill in the compose field. Moreover, users have the flexibility to personalize the message before sending it. This tool aims to assist users in crafting quick and concise replies, ultimately reducing the time spent on composing lengthy email responses.

It’s worth noting that this isn’t Google’s first integration of Gemini in Gmail. Google One AI Premium subscribers already have access to a beta feature called “Help Me Write,” which utilizes Gemini to assist in drafting new emails based on user prompts. However, the “Reply Suggestions from Gemini” feature differs from “Help Me Write” as it offers pre-written responses for faster communication.

In addition to improving AI-generated responses, Google has also incorporated a feedback mechanism within the feature. If users come across irrelevant or inaccurate suggestions, they can tap on the “bad suggestions?” prompt to notify Google and contribute to the refinement of AI accuracy over time.

While the release date for “Reply Suggestions from Gemini” remains undisclosed, as it is currently accessible through developer flags, it suggests that Google is still refining the feature and gathering user feedback before a broader rollout.

This introduction of AI-powered reply suggestions in Gmail signifies Google’s commitment to enhancing the user experience for Android users. This feature aligns with the previously announced “Help Me Write” functionality, which enables users to instruct Gmail about the type of email they want to compose, with the app generating a draft based on those instructions. Additionally, Google is exploring the integration of voice commands for composing emails, further streamlining the process.

According to reports, an upcoming feature called “Draft Email with Voice” will introduce a voice-activated interface within Gmail. By tapping a microphone icon, users will be able to initiate voice recording to start composing a new email or reply. After speaking their message, users can select the “Create” option, and Gmail will utilize AI technology to convert the spoken instructions into a written email draft. Although this feature is still in development, its code was spotted in October 2023, and its exact release date is yet to be confirmed.
